lymph is a fluid. It is generally similar to blood plasma, which is the fluid component of blood.Lymph returns proteins and excess interstitial fluid to the blood stream.Lymph may pick up bacteria and bring them to lymph nodes, where they are destroyed. Metastatic cancer cells can also be transported via lymph.
